So, What Exactly is Immersim AI?

Strip away the marketing jargon, and Immersim AI is essentially an AI-powered sandbox for interactive storytelling. Think of it less like a rigid video game and more like a collaborative improv session with a very, very knowledgeable AI. It’s a platform where you can jump into pre-existing universes, interact with characters, create your own scenarios, and even get ideas for things like podcasts or stories. It’s not just a chatbot; it's a dynamic storytelling engine.

The core idea is that the adventures evolve with you. Your choices matter, the conversations feel dynamic, and the paths are not set in stone. It’s like having a Dungeon Master in your pocket, one who has encyclopedic knowledge of everything from the politics of Westeros to the high school drama of My Hero Academia. That’s the promise, anyway.

Breaking Down the Core Features

More Than Just Simple Role-Play

While role-playing is the main event, the platform pushes for more. It mentions “storytelling” and “podcast immersion.” This got me thinking. You could probably use this as an incredible tool for overcoming writer’s block. Stuck on a scene? Throw your characters into a scenario on Immersim and see how they react. The “podcast immersion” angle is interesting, too. It could be a unique way to generate dialogue, brainstorm episode ideas for an actual-play podcast, or even create entire interactive audio dramas. It’s ambitious.

The Power to Create Your Own Worlds

Here’s what separates a good tool from a great one: creative control. Immersim AI lets you create and share your own immersions. This is huge. It means the platform isn't limited by what the developers create. The community becomes the content engine. If you've got a niche original sci-fi universe you've been building for years, you can bring it to life here. This turns users from passive consumers into active creators, which is always a recipe for a more engaged community.

The Good, The Not-So-Good, and The AI

No platform is perfect, right? Especially not in the wild west of AI development. After poking around, here’s my honest breakdown.

The good stuff is obvious. The variety is insane. The potential for creative brainstorming is off the charts. For a writer, a D&D enthusiast, or just a bored fan, this is a digital candy store. You can get lost for hours. I’ve always felt that the best tools are the ones that get out of your way and just let you create, and Immersim AI seems to understand that philosophy.

Now, for some things to keep in mind. That “Upgrade Plan” button is pretty prominent. Let’s be real, while there might be a free tier, the full suite of features will probably require a paid plan. We don’t have pricing details yet, but it’s something to be aware of. Secondly, its greatest strength—user-generated content—is also a potential weakness. For every brilliantly crafted, lore-accurate immersion, you might find ten that are… less so. The quality will vary. It’s the nature of the beast, a bit like rummaging through a thrift store to find a hidden gem. Some people love that hunt, others not so much.

Who is This Platform Actually For?

I see a few key groups getting a real kick out of Immersim AI:

  • The Dedicated Role-Player: If you're coming from text-based RPGs or looking for a way to role-play solo, this is a fantastic tool. It’s an AI partner who is always online and ready to play.
  • The Creative Writer: Facing writer's block? Need to flesh out a character's personality? This is your digital muse. It’s a low-stakes way to experiment with dialogue and plot points.
  • The Passionate Fan: Ever wanted to just exist in your favorite world for a little while? This is your chance. It’s a new form of fanfiction, one that you can actively participate in.
  • The Tabletop Gamer: Dungeon Masters can use this to generate NPCs on the fly, come up with quest ideas, or even explore locations before describing them to their players.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is Immersim AI in simple terms?
It's an AI-powered platform for interactive storytelling. You can role-play in famous universes (like Harry Potter or Star Wars), chat with characters, and even create your own stories and worlds for others to explore.
Can I create my own content on Immersim AI?
Yes! One of its key features is the ability for users to create and share their own “immersions,” including original stories, scenarios, and characters. This means the content library is constantly growing.
Is Immersim AI free to use?
The platform has an “Upgrade Plan” button, which suggests a tiered model. There is likely a free version with some limitations, and a paid subscription to access the full range of features and capabilities.
What kinds of universes can I explore?
The platform features a massive range of popular fandoms, including fantasy like Lord of the Rings, anime like Jujutsu Kaisen, sci-fi like Star Wars and Cyberpunk 2077, and many more. Plus, users can add their own original universes.
How is this different from other AI chatbots?
While it uses chat as its interface, Immersim AI is specifically designed for long-form, dynamic storytelling and role-playing rather than just answering questions or performing simple tasks. It's built to maintain character personas and adapt a narrative based on your input.
Is there a community for Immersim AI?
Yes, the platform encourages users to “Join Community,” which typically means a dedicated space like Discord where users can share their creations, discuss role-plays, and connect with other creators.
